Vocabulary - Unit 14 - modified

Sadlier-Oxford Vocabulary Workshop
Level A

AB
accommodateto do a favor or service for, help out; to provide for, supply with; to have space for
allegiancethe loyalty or obligation owed to a government, nation, or cause
appendto attach, add, or tack on as a supplement or exra item
commemorateto preserve, honor, or celebrate the memory of
far-fetchedstrained or improbable (in the sense of not being logical or believable, going far afield from a topic)
glumdepressed, gloomy
replicaa copy, close-reproduction
sanctuarya sacred or holy place; refuge or protection from capture or punishment; a place of refuge or protection
tallyto count up; to keep score; to make entries for reckoning; to correspond or agree
transformto change completely in apperance or form; to make into something else
